[QUOTE="varunkumars, post: 8673268, member: 648651"] I have a Helix V Eight DSP/Amp for the speakers and JL HD 750 for the sub. 4 AWG Power wire from the battery with 100 AMP fuse connects to a splitter which powers both Helix and JL amps. Remote wire from HU is cut also to split and send signal to Helix and JL. Both amps have their own separate ground. Issue I have is during Auto start stop when the car is trying to come back on from an engine stop JL amp turns off for a second and comes back again. Helix doesn't do that. Essentially my sub is off for a couple of seconds while my speakers are still playing. PLease help me fix this. Thanks in advance. [/QUOTE]
